Bio

The breadth and depth of Gabe Cummins' talent have gained him a well-deserved reputation as a powerhouse on the New York City music scene. Gabe started his musical career at the age of 13, playing his guitar in blues bands around the Upstate New York area. During high school, his stylistic interests turned to jazz, which led Gabe to attend the prestigious Berklee College of Music in Boston.

During his four-year tenure at Berklee, Gabe had the privilege of studying under guitar masters such as Mick Goodrick and Wayne Krantz, and became a staff accompanist for Berklee's vocal department. He also performed extensively with Berklee's talented faculty and student body, including Victor Mendoza, Giovanni Hidalgo and Arturo Sandoval. Receiving Berklee's Best Scholarship upon entrance, his continued hard work also earned him Berklee's Achievement Scholarship for Guitar Performance.

After graduating Summa Cum Laude from Berklee, Gabe moved to Ithaca, NY where he maintained an impressive student roster and regular correspondence lessons with world-renowned jazz educator Charlie Banacos. During his time in Ithaca, Gabe embraced central New York's bebop tradition, performing extensively with Danny D'Imperio and Steve Brown.

Wanting to sink his teeth into more contemporary styles of performing, Gabe moved to New York City in January 2004. He is currently an adjunct Professor of guitar at New York University, where he completed a Masters Degree in Performance and Composition. Since moving to New York City, Gabe has performed, recorded and worked with some of the biggest names in jazz: John Scofield, Lenny Pickett and Gil Goldstein, to name a few. He has worked with some of the city’s top Rock, Funk, and R&B acts, such as John Mayer, Warren Haynes (Allman Brothers), Mavis Staples, Dr. John, and Aaron Neville.

Teaching remains a very important part of Gabe's career. He values the continual exchange of knowledge and the true love of music he shares with his students. He has developed an impressive client base for private lessons on guitar, bass, and piano that includes an dynamic range of New York’s most established and up-and-coming musicians. Gabe is also proud to have been nominated for New York University’s Teacher of the Year Award.
